This recipe is so simple… and yummy.

I sliced a few fresh radishes, cucumbers, and a bit of red onion to make a little salad to top the hot dogs. Then I added some fresh dill and made an easy vinaigrette with olive oil and perky Musselman’s Apple Cider Vinegar. The apple cider vinegar makes the bright summery flavors of the veggies really stand out.

Veggie Salad

Then I smeared the buns with cream cheese, placed the hot dogs in the buns, and baked them!

Of course, you could grill your hot dogs, but I found baking them is an easy way the heat the hot dog, melt the cream cheese, and toast the bun all at the same time.

Garden Hot Dog Recipe

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 8 minutes
Total Time: 23 minutes
This hot dog recipe is smeared with cream cheese and topped with crisp cool garden veggies and herbs.
Servings: 8 hot dogs

Ingredients

  • 8 hot dogs or Polish sausages
  • 8 hot dog buns
  • 8 ounces cream cheese softened
  • 1 cup thinly sliced radishes
  • 1 cup thinly sliced cucumbers
  • 1/4 cup thinly sliced red onion
  • 1 tablespoon fresh chopped dill
  • 1 tablespoon Musselman's Apple Cider Vinegar
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• Salt and pepper

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Pour the Musselman's Apple Cider Vinegar, olive oil and honey in a medium bowl. Whisk well, then thinly slice the radishes, cucumbers, and onion and place them in the bowl. Top with fresh dill and toss to coat. Salt and pepper to taste and set aside.
  • Spread one ounce of cream cheese on each hot dog bun. Place the hot dogs in the buns and set them on a baking sheet. Bake the hot dogs for 5-8 minutes until the hot dog in warmed through and the cream cheese in melted. Top each hot dog with the veggie salad and serve warm.
